John 11: 1-45As we near the Feast of Palm Sunday and Holy Week, we hear of the death of Lazarus. It is today's gospel reading.
Because this event happened toward the end of the public ministry of Jesus, it brings to mind, we are approaching the death of Our Lord. Jesus knew Lazarus would die. He purposely waited until the death of Lazarus to go to his home so that Jesus could raise Lazarus from the dead.
"So then Jesus said to them clearly, “Lazarus has died. And I am glad for you that I was not there, that you may believe. Let us go to him.”
Are there times in our lives when prayer is not answered in the way we want? Does God have a higher purpose? May we trust in God today that His Will is the perfect Way. After all, Jesus loves you so much He gave His life for you.
